High-End Vapes For Less? Ghost Cart Scam Warning!

Wanna get your hands on some elite Platinum vapes without breaking? Think twice before you fall for those shady deals on so-called Ghost carts. They might seem like an easy way to score some serious money, but you could end up with a nasty surprise.

These knockoff carts are being peddled as the real deal, but they're often filled with who-knows-what. That means there's a chance you might end up from inhaling something harmful.

Don't take the gamble your health for a cheap vape. Stick to legitimate sources and read the labels. Your lungs will thank you!

Ghost Carts: Real or Just Another Vape Lie?

The vape scene is always buzzing with new trends, and lately, there’s been a lot of talk about "ghost carts." These mysterious cartridges are said to be packed with potent concentrates, but are they really all they’re hyped up to be? Some say ghost carts are the real deal, offering a intense high. Others claim they're just another scam, filled with who-knows-what.

The situation is murky. There’s no easy way to confirm the contents of a ghost cart, and that makes them incredibly dangerous. You could be getting what you paid for, or something far more harmful.

  • To sum it up Ghost carts are a gamble. If you’re looking for a reliable vaping product, it's best to stick to tested products from trusted sources.
